Patrick Industrial Action


The following is an extract from a client noitice received yesterday from Maersk Line

While rail operations are partially operational, it is not on 24/7 basis. Sydney Patrick is working closely with shipping lines on clearing the backlog and enabling cargo to flow onto intended vessels.

As expected, a number of Maersk Line vessels have had their departure time from Sydney and onward schedule impacted. The latest impacted vessels are:

Urgent attention required for new Chain of Responsibility laws


Regulator and peak bodies partner to support industry in achieving compliance 
 
Last year the Queensland Government passed the Heavy Vehicle National Law and Other Legislation Amendment Bill 2016, to be incorporated into the Heavy Vehicle National Law. This Act of Parliament from our northern neighbours has a profound effect on the Chain of Responsibility requirements nationally with all states and territories, except WA and Northern Territory, covered under the changes. The amendments recast the duties and liabilities of consignor/consignees, schedulers & operators, loading managers, loaders & packers, unloaders, who are all considered to have a primary duty of care under the new legislations, with Executive Officers facing "due diligence" obligations in ensuring compliance. Safety is no longer the exclusive domain of those responsible for the transport task. While industry was given an 18-month implementation period, it is a monumental shift and industry needs to be aware, and service providers need to start educating their clients and suppliers, before the new legislation takes full effect.

8.5.2017 - DAWR - 49-2017 - CHILLED DURIAN SEGMENTS FROM MALAYSIA AND THAILAND IDENTIFIED FOR THE COMPLIANCE-BASED INSPECTION SCHEME

Who does this notice affect?

Importers of fresh, chilled durian segments from Malaysia and Thailand under tariff code 0810.60.00.

What has changed?

The Department of Agriculture and Water Resources is working towards a future compliance-based operating model to increase resource efficiencies and offer cost reductions to importers that demonstrate a high level of compliance. The Compliance-Based Inspection Scheme (CBIS) allows for eligible imports of chilled durian segments to qualify for reduced inspections once an importer has established a history of compliance. ... login required

The Commonwealth of Australia Tariff Concessions Gazette (the Gazette) gives legal effect to the creation of a number of legislative instruments such as By-Laws, Tariff Concession Orders (TCO's), TCO Revocations and Determinations. It also provides an avenue to identify, advise and provide information on a number of tariff concession issues.. ... login required

ANTI-DUMPING NOTICES 2017 

The Anti-Dumping Commission investigates alleged dumping and subsidisation of goods imported into Australia and imposes duties to address material injury to the Australian Industry that manufactures similar or the same goods. The work of the Commission complies with rules of the World Trade Organization and Australian legislation.
